" Robert Luff & Co are delighted to offer this stunning character filled home full of its original charm, ideally situated just outside of the town centre close to Worthing mainline station with local shops, schools and restaurants nearby. Accommodation offers entrance hall, bay fronted lounge with feature fireplace, formal dining room and stunning open plan kitchen/family room. Upstairs there are two good size bedrooms, beautiful refitted bathroom with bath and shower and second WC and an occasional bedroom in the loft. Other benefits include gas fired central heating and rear courtyard garden.
